This project was replicating the Fortress of Redemption WarHammer scenery.   You can see the original here.

This was, by far, the most complex project I took on with the laser cutter.   Many parts are meeting at odd angles, and there are a lot of details.   It took me a LOT of time to model this one in Sketchup and Inkscape, and at least 7 hours at the laser cutter, cutting the different parts.

I built it in a modular fashion, so that we can use the different parts separately.


Here is just the tower.
 Just the hex bases.

 The sides of the hex bases just come off.   I was thinking of putting magnets on them, but I have not done so yet.


Here is the center part.

The tower either fits on top of the center part, or a special base that I built just for the tower (that is not part of the whole structure above).


There are still a few things I'd like to do.  I have not yet done any weapons, like canons, that would fit on the circle in the hex bases.   I'd also like to make a "door" panel that fits on one of the hex bases' sides.
